Morningside High School is a school servicing grades 9 to 12 and is located in the district of "Inglewood Unified School District" in Inglewood, CA. There are a total of 751 students and 34 teachers at Morningside High School, for a student to teacher ratio of 23 to 1.

Morningside High School has an average proficiency test score (in mathematics and languages) of 17.5%, which is 59% lower than the California average.

Advanced placement (AP) is a program that offers high school students the ability to take college level courses and exams. These programs were created to be at the same level of most first year university courses. If the students were successful in the AP programs, they could potentially receive advanced placement, credit or exemptions when they go on to university. The proficiency in math and languages tables represent the percentage of students that scored at or above the proficiency level on their standardized state assessment tests. Although these tests are standardized within each state, the tests may vary from state to state. Comparing the results of one state to another may not always be an accurate or fair comparison.
